Walgreens is one of the largest drugstore chains in the United States, with 9000+ stores nationwide. Along with its own brand of Walgreens Gift Cards, it sells a wide variety of gift cards from other companies and stores.

If you’re looking to buy a gift card for a family member or friend, you may be wondering: what gift cards can you buy at Walgreens? Here’s what I’ve found out!

Gift Cards At Walgreens In 2022

Walgreens sells a variety of gift card brands, each with different denominations and purchase restrictions. Some notable gift cards that Walgreens sell include GameStop, Xbox Live, Subway, Applebee’s, Red Lobster, Kohl’s, Home Depot and American Express. As of 2022 these cards are only available in store.

What Gift Cards Does Walgreens Sell?

Walgreens sells its own brand of gift cards at all of its stores. These can be bought for any value between $5 and $500 and can be used to buy any item or service that you would find at a Walgreens Drugstore, RXpress, or Walgreens Pharmacy.

These gift cards are not redeemable for cash, except if you live in a state that mandates retailers to give cash as change if the balance in the card falls below a defined limit.

What Denominations Of Gift Cards Can You Buy At Walgreens?

What Denominations Of Gift Cards Can You Buy At Walgreens?

Walgreens gift cards are available for any denomination in the range of $5-$500. You can head over to the check-out counter and have the employee load your desired amount into a Walgreens gift card.

For all other gift cards sold at Walgreens, you will find fixed denominations including $10, $25, $45, and $50, all the way up to a maximum of $100 per card.

With these third-party cards, you do not have the flexibility to select any amount you want to load into the gift card (since these are pre-loaded).

No, you do not have to pay any extra fees to buy any Walgreens or third-party gift card. All you have to pay is the amount that will be loaded into the gift card for usage.

The only exceptions here are gift cards from services like American Express, Vanilla Visa, and Vanilla MasterCard. For these, you will have to pay activation charges of $6 before you can start using these.

Can You Buy Gift Cards Online At Walgreens?

Yes, you can view and buy all available gift cards at a nearby Walgreens store online through the Walgreens website. However, you cannot get these gift cards shipped to your address since Walgreens does not ship gift cards.

Instead, you have the option of picking up the gift cards from the store location you’ve entered, once you have selected and paid for the gift cards online.

Can You Buy Gift Cards In Bulk At Walgreens?

Yes, you can order Walgreens Gift Cards in bulk through the Walgreens Corporate Gift Cards Sales.

This is particularly useful if you plan to offer employee rewards, holiday gifts, and customer incentives on a regular basis. You cannot order any third-party gift cards in bulk.

To place an order for bulk Walgreens gift cards, you have to fill this online form, get it printed, and fax it to 877-925-4767, specifying your payment method and details.

You will get discounts based on the total value of Walgreens gift cards you are ordering. For example, you will get a 7% discount on the bill if the total value of gift cards is equal to or more than $200,000.

Conclusion: Gift Cards At Walgreens

Walgreens sells a wide range of Walgreens-brand and third-party gift cards at its 9000+ locations around the country. Walgreens Gift Cards can be found at every store and bought in denominations of between $5 and $500.

Along with that, Walgreens stores sell a large list of third-party gift cards such as those from Amazon, Google, McDonald’s, GameStop, Xbox, Kohl’s, AT&T, Steam, Starbucks, Subway, and much more in denominations of $10, $15, $20, $25, $50, and $100.

You do not have to pay any extra fees for buying any gift cards other than a $6 activation fee for prepaid gift cards from Vanilla and American Express.
